Leggi tuttoDetective Hisashi Sawamura (Shun Oguri) of the Tokyo Metropolitan Police is tired, behind and dealing with the departure of his ungrateful wife. Having lost his family, he now deals with both the serial murders or who is apparently punishing his victims. The horror comes courtesy of the manga, Museum: The Serial Killer Is Laughing In The Rain.

    Overlong, convoluted and poor

    Detective Sawamura (an efficient, I-need-a-shower, Shun Oguri) is going through a bad patch: his wife has left him with his son, he more obsessed with his job than his family. And then a serial killer appears: a mysterious person that is offing all the people related with a case where Sawamura's wife was part of. Sawamura will try to catch the killer before he gets to his wife and son.

    "Museum" has an interesting enough idea that could have made for a great mystery, but the director and the plot go for the shock and gore, becoming a poor "Seven" in the process. The plot is simple as they come, with little originality or rhythm and the 'bad guy' is simpler still, with no deep or interest. It is your average 'I-have-decided- to-kill-people-just-because' character. The movie does a poor job in making the proceedings or the characters very interesting and the actors struggle with the material.

    If "Museum" had gone for mood and atmosphere, with mysteries around every corner, it could have been a great movie. It ends being a cheap action movie, with little to offer to the viewer apart from a dark and gritty world.

    Cliché-galore! The froggie bad guy is more goofy than scary.

    First of all, I'm Japanese/American, so there is no language barrier when I watch this; I watch both American/Japanese films.

    I watched this with my expectations low, and it was what it was...

    This movie seems like it took every cliché in the book and included it in this film.

    Clearly the movie is trying to copy the movie "Seven", "Saw", "Scream" (frog mask), "Oldboy"

    It's just nowhere near the level of the movie "Seven" or "Oldboy". The production value seems high, but the film's flow is quite bad and messy.

    There's just many cheesy moments like the suspect is nearby, runs away, stays around again, dumb car chases (Hollywood influence.... oh, this film is surprisingly produced by Warner Bros), sappy flashbacks...

    The villain honestly is not scary and his motives are not interesting. The frog mask guy just comes up really goofier than scary.

    The movie just always takes the typical cliché easy-way-out than what could have been more shocking and interesting.

    The final ending abrupt "twist", where they tried to make it seem smart, but it's a bit of a corny ambiguous ending.

    Well, this film is better than Kiyoshi Kurosawa's "Creepy" film.

    I agree with the other review, they tried to make it more like a cheesy action blockbuster than a more intellectual suspenseful movie.

    A normal looking guy being the villain would be much scarier than an over- the-top goofy clown.
